First off im going to ask if you have tried the suggestion given by EA_Offspring:
"Are either of you running security suite software such as Norton or ZoneAlarm Personal Firewall? If you are, you'll need to re-add the EA Download Manager to the list of allowed programs. This issue has cropped up in the past where you'll update, and the file names will stay the same, however users are unable to login to their respective programs."
Secondly, what opperating system are you running the application on? XP, Vista, 7? 32 bit, 64 bit?

Download the old version here.
http://www.filehippo.com/download_ea_download_manager/8788/
Before launching Download Manager, block all the network traffic.
It will not show the 'Upgrade' Message.
Then you could login well.
This is the only solution I could find now.

Hey guys, one of the developers asked if you could run the following steps for us. If you do save the file, please post back and I will give you an e-mail address to send the files to.
1) Go to https://www.eadm.ea.com/ in Internet Explorer
2) Wait until the page loads. It should say "Forbidden You don't have permission to access / on this server". If they get something else get them to send us a screenshot
3) Right click, go to Properties => Certificates => Details => Copy To File
4) Email us the file
Thank you very much for your help.
